    Re: Mother's CMX CERAMIC SPRAY COATING

    Please keep in mind coming up with a method of cleaning towels isn't simply finding a way that works for 1 person.

    We have to consider water hardness (since it varies by area of the country), washer type (front load/top load/HE), detergent and more. What works in Huntington Beach CA may not work in Huntington Station NY. There are literally hundreds of variables that have to be tested. That's why it takes months.

    Yes, we've been working on it. Believe it or not, it takes quite a while. You think locally, we have to think globally.

    Imagine the beating we'd take on this forum if we gave a suggested cleaning routine and it didn't work - that's why, with all due respect, it's not done yet.

    Re: Mother's CMX CERAMIC SPRAY COATING

    Quote Originally Posted by Desertnate View Post
    While I haven't experimented with any of this new generation of SIO2 spray waxes, I've found soaking my MF towels after applying CanCoat has prevented them from becoming hydrophobic or crusty/hard.

    Before I start the application I fill a small bucket with water and drop in a small measure of APC. The minute I finish with a towel I'll dunk it in the bucket and it will stay there for the day. The towels then go from the bucket to the washing machine. So far, I've been able to do multiple applications with the same set of towels. I don't have many, so I have to make them last as long as possible.
    I am in the process of testing different solutions for the ceramic kiss of death and whilst I’m still going, there is conclusive evidence that APC only mildly reduces the effects of ceramic on towels (softening), it doesn’t remove it sufficiently for reuse. ONR does nothing (sorry Optimum). The best results so far are d-limonene based products which stop the hardening process and allow the fabric to wash back to a perceivable ‘normal’.

    Testing has been done using a full ceramic and applying directly, there is something to be said about lite ceramic products and towels only exposed to levelling and wipe of, but I tend to err on the side of caution so go with what stops the ceramic from hardening.

    Re: Mother's CMX CERAMIC SPRAY COATING

    I'm don't count on the APC doing much, but I through it in there for good measure. My guess, so far, is by keeping the towels wet, the product never dries and therefore disolves in the bucket. Since this product seems to be a coating "lite" type of product like CanCoat, I thought it was worth mentioning based on my success so far.

    I wouldn't try the method I provided with a longer lasting, more traditional coating. I'll throw away the suede application swatches.

    Re: Mother's CMX CERAMIC SPRAY COATING

    Quote Originally Posted by Desertnate View Post
    I'm don't count on the APC doing much, but I through it in there for good measure. My guess, so far, is by keeping the towels wet, the product never dries and therefore disolves in the bucket. Since this product seems to be a coating "lite" type of product like CanCoat, I thought it was worth mentioning based on my success so far.

    I wouldn't try the method I provided with a longer lasting, more traditional coating. I'll throw away the suede application swatches.
    Simply keeping it wet doesn’t suffice with sio2. It will still harden, albeit slower. In my experience, the detergents in towel wash solution won’t break down the sio2.
